Turn Your Trash Into Cash at Fulham Carboot Sale


Sunday's festive event is last this year at Sands End Adventure Playground

Did you know that Fulham now has its own Carboot Sale?

The sale takes place every other Sunday, with the next - the last this year - set for this Sunday 1 December.


This sales will be a festive event promising mince pies, mulled wine and a chance to buy some lovely Christmas gifts.

The Carboot Sale can be found ​at Sands End Adventure Playground, Marinefield Road, on the edge of between 11am and 3pm.

The Carboot Sale has two aims -bringing the local community together for weekly bargains, fun, snacks and many more treats and raising money for SEAPI, or Sands End Associated Projects in Action.

SEAPIA's aims are m eeting the needs of our community by providing a hub where children can express themselves freely, the elderly and isolated residents can meet to share experiences and socialize with each other and the younger generation.

Children are welcome along (for free of course) for the fun too with some surprises in store.

The organisers say: " At Fulham Car Boot, EVERYONE is welcome!!! We wish for all kinds of sellers and buyers from all walks of life. We are NOT a market, so please no professional sellers. Selling food and drink is not permitted (We have our own on site cafe with a variety of food and drinks)."

The Carboot Sale will be back in 2020. Pitches at the sale range from £5 for a rail, £10 if your bring a table, or £15 if you require a table and £20 for a cat on site with table. Find out more and book your place here.
